          @guster33: I'm satisfied with my $420 TV, which went up to $500+ a few days later. On both sides of the screen, there seems to be a dim horizontal zone, but it's only there if you REALLY look for it. I was considering swapping it because of the bars, but for a 49" bedroom TV, and for around $400, it's not all that bad.

          I bought the Kogan soundbar and been using it with the bass turned up. The sound is much fuller with it attached. Great for gaming.

          Overall, I'd give this TV 4 out of 5 stars.
